B.R. Guest restaurants, a partnership of Starwood Capital Group and restaurateur Stephen Hanson (whose Wikipedia entry, curiously enough, re-directs to that of Freddie Mercury), recently announced that their first West Coast restaurant, Ocean, will open in Seattle in 2009. Ocean will be the star dining establishment of the sustainability-minded 1 Hotel & Residences, now under construction at Second and Pike.
Ocean -- not to be confused with Earth & Ocean, the downtown favorite that's possibly considering its legal options right now -- will serve seafood and seasonal ingredients drawn from sustainable local sources. B.R. Guest's properties include a dozen celebrated New York restaurants and some star establishments in Chicago and Las Vegas, so it's a safe bet that Ocean's kitchen will make the most of those local tastes. We'll only have to wait a year and a half to find out for sure.
